5/Five Wild Animals Name With Facts
1. Tiger: Tigers are the largest cats in the world and are known for their distinctive orange fur with black stripes. They are powerful hunters and can leap distances of over 30 feet (9 meters) in pursuit of their prey.
2. Orca: Orcas, also known as killer whales, are highly intelligent marine mammals. They live in tight-knit family groups called pods and communicate through a complex system of clicks, whistles, and vocalizations.
3. Bald Eagle: Bald eagles are majestic birds of prey found in North America. They have a wingspan of up to 7 feet (2.1 meters) and are known for their impressive aerial hunting skills and their iconic white head and tail feathers.
4. Gray Wolf: Gray wolves are highly social animals that live in packs. They have a strong sense of teamwork and communication, allowing them to coordinate hunts and protect their territory. Wolves are skilled predators and play a vital role in maintaining the balance of ecosystems.
5. Great White Shark: Great white sharks are apex predators of the oceans and have a fearsome reputation. They can grow up to 20 feet (6 meters) in length and have rows of razor-sharp teeth. Despite their intimidating appearance, they play a crucial role in regulating marine ecosystems.

List of Wild Animals Name With Physical Description
Wild Animal | Physical Description |
---|---|
African Elephant | Largest land mammal with a grayish wrinkled skin, long trunk, enormous fan-shaped ears, and long, curved ivory tusks. Can reach heights of 10-13 feet and weigh between 5,000-14,000 pounds. |
Bengal Tiger | Striking orange coat with black stripes, muscular build, and piercing eyes. Can grow up to 10 feet in length, stand about 3-4 feet tall, and weigh up to 550 pounds. |
Grizzly Bear | Massive, hump-backed body covered in shaggy, brown fur. They have a distinctive concave face, long claws, and can stand on their hind legs, reaching heights of up to 8 feet. |
Cheetah | Slender body with a yellowish coat covered in black spots. Known for its incredible speed, with the ability to accelerate from 0 to 60 mph in just a few seconds. |
Gray Wolf | Canine with a thick gray coat, bushy tail, and a strong, muscular body. Typically stand about 26-32 inches at the shoulder and weigh around 60-120 pounds. |
Orangutan | Large, primarily arboreal primate with reddish-brown fur. They have long, powerful arms, a bulky body, and a distinct face with a prominent jawline and cheekpads. |
African Lion | Majestic big cat with a muscular build, tawny coat, and a large, rounded head. Males possess a prominent mane around their necks, varying in color from blond to black. |
Jaguar | Sturdy and compact big cat with a tawny yellow coat covered in distinctive black rosette-like markings. They have a robust build and a powerful bite, allowing them to hunt large prey. |
Koala | Small, tree-dwelling marsupial with a stout body, round head, and soft, grayish fur. Known for their large, round ears and adorable, teddy bear-like appearance. |
Red Panda | Adorable, small mammal with a rust-colored coat, white face, and bushy ringed tail. They have a cat-like body with a long, striped tail and a masked face reminiscent of a raccoon. |

Wild Animals Name List With Special Features
1. Cheetah: Remarkable speed and agility, capable of reaching incredible speeds of up to 70 miles per hour in short bursts.
2. Eagle: Excellent eyesight and powerful wings, allowing them to soar at great heights and spot prey from a distance.
3. Octopus: Highly intelligent and adaptable, possessing incredible camouflage abilities and the capability to squeeze through small spaces.
4. Kangaroo: Unique ability to hop, using their strong hind legs, enabling them to cover large distances quickly and efficiently.
5. Elephant: Impressive size and strength, possessing a long trunk that serves as a versatile tool for communication, feeding, and drinking.
6. Polar Bear: Well-adapted for Arctic conditions, featuring a thick layer of insulating fat, a water-repellent coat, and powerful swimming abilities.
7. Gorilla: Incredible strength and physical power, known for their massive size and the ability to use their arms for walking on knuckles.
8. Orca (Killer Whale): Highly intelligent and social, with a distinctive black and white coloration and remarkable hunting skills.
9. Chimpanzee: Close genetic relatives to humans, exhibiting complex social behaviors, tool use, and problem-solving abilities.
10. Giraffe: Extraordinary height, possessing long necks and legs that allow them to reach food sources in tall trees.
